#hero-contact[data-astro-cid-2mxdoeuz]{display:grid;grid-template-columns:38% 62%;min-height:100vh;background:#080010}@media(max-width:768px){#hero-contact[data-astro-cid-2mxdoeuz]{grid-template-columns:1fr;grid-template-rows:60vw auto;min-height:unset}}.hc-photo-col[data-astro-cid-2mxdoeuz]{position:relative;overflow:hidden}.hc-photo-col[data-astro-cid-2mxdoeuz] img[data-astro-cid-2mxdoeuz]{width:100%;height:100%;object-fit:cover;object-position:center 30%;filter:brightness(.65) saturate(.8)}.hc-photo-glow[data-astro-cid-2mxdoeuz]{position:absolute;inset:0;background:linear-gradient(to right,transparent 40%,#080010 100%),linear-gradient(to top,rgba(57,12,99,.5) 0%,transparent 50%)}@media(max-width:768px){.hc-photo-glow[data-astro-cid-2mxdoeuz]{background:linear-gradient(to bottom,transparent 40%,#080010 100%)}}.hc-content-col[data-astro-cid-2mxdoeuz]{position:relative;display:flex;align-items:flex-end;padding:6rem 3rem 4rem 2rem;overflow:hidden}@media(max-width:768px){.hc-content-col[data-astro-cid-2mxdoeuz]{padding:2rem 1.5rem 3rem;align-items:flex-start}}.hc-gradient[data-astro-cid-2mxdoeuz]{position:absolute;inset:0;background:linear-gradient(-55deg,#080010e6,#390c6399 35%,#5a005a66 60%,#04005d8c,#080010d9);background-size:300% 300%;animation:hc-grad-flow 16s ease infinite}@keyframes hc-grad-flow{0%{background-position:0% 50%}33%{background-position:100% 20%}66%{background-position:50% 100%}to{background-position:0% 50%}}.hc-scanlines[data-astro-cid-2mxdoeuz]{position:absolute;inset:0;pointer-events:none;background:repeating-linear-gradient(0deg,transparent,transparent 3px,rgba(0,0,0,.035) 3px,rgba(0,0,0,.035) 4px);background-size:100% 4px;animation:hc-scanlines-drift 14s linear infinite;opacity:.55}@keyframes hc-scanlines-drift{0%{background-position-y:0px}to{background-position-y:80px}}.hc-orb[data-astro-cid-2mxdoeuz]{position:absolute;border-radius:50%;pointer-events:none;filter:blur(80px)}.hc-orb-1[data-astro-cid-2mxdoeuz]{width:380px;height:380px;background:#5a005a4d;top:-60px;right:10%;animation:hc-orb-a 18s ease-in-out infinite}.hc-orb-2[data-astro-cid-2mxdoeuz]{width:280px;height:280px;background:#04005d47;bottom:5%;left:5%;animation:hc-orb-b 22s ease-in-out infinite}@keyframes hc-orb-a{0%,to{transform:translate(0)}50%{transform:translate(-40px,50px)}}@keyframes hc-orb-b{0%,to{transform:translate(0)}45%{transform:translate(50px,-35px)}}.grain[data-astro-cid-2mxdoeuz]{position:absolute;inset:0;pointer-events:none;opacity:.05;background-image:url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='300' height='300'%3E%3Cfilter id='n'%3E%3CfeTurbulence type='fractalNoise' baseFrequency='0.82' numOctaves='4' stitchTiles='stitch'/%3E%3C/filter%3E%3Crect width='300' height='300' filter='url(%23n)'/%3E%3C/svg%3E");background-size:200px 200px}.hc-inner[data-astro-cid-2mxdoeuz]{position:relative;z-index:1}.hc-eyebrow[data-astro-cid-2mxdoeuz]{display:flex;align-items:center;gap:.6rem;font-family:Syne,sans-serif;font-size:.68rem;font-weight:700;letter-spacing:.35em;text-transform:uppercase;color:#f0eaf866;margin-bottom:.5rem}.eyebrow-dot[data-astro-cid-2mxdoeuz]{display:inline-block;width:6px;height:6px;border-radius:50%;background:#5a005a;box-shadow:0 0 #5a005ab3;animation:dot-pulse 2.2s ease-in-out infinite;flex-shrink:0}@keyframes dot-pulse{0%{box-shadow:0 0 #5a005acc}70%{box-shadow:0 0 0 8px #5a005a00}to{box-shadow:0 0 #5a005a00}}.hc-title[data-astro-cid-2mxdoeuz]{font-family:Bebas Neue,sans-serif;font-size:clamp(5rem,10vw,10rem);line-height:.85;letter-spacing:.04em;color:#f0eaf8;text-shadow:0 0 80px rgba(90,0,90,.4)}.hc-sub[data-astro-cid-2mxdoeuz]{margin-top:1rem;font-size:.68rem;letter-spacing:.2em;text-transform:uppercase;color:#f0eaf847}#form-section[data-astro-cid-2mxdoeuz]{position:relative;padding:6rem 0 8rem;background:#080010;overflow:hidden}.fs-orb[data-astro-cid-2mxdoeuz]{position:absolute;border-radius:50%;pointer-events:none;filter:blur(100px)}.fs-orb-1[data-astro-cid-2mxdoeuz]{width:450px;height:450px;background:#390c6333;top:-80px;right:-100px;animation:fs-orb-a 24s ease-in-out infinite}.fs-orb-2[data-astro-cid-2mxdoeuz]{width:320px;height:320px;background:#5a005a26;bottom:0;left:-80px;animation:fs-orb-b 19s ease-in-out infinite}@keyframes fs-orb-a{0%,to{transform:translate(0)}50%{transform:translate(-60px,50px)}}@keyframes fs-orb-b{0%,to{transform:translate(0)}45%{transform:translate(55px,-40px)}}.form-layout[data-astro-cid-2mxdoeuz]{display:grid;grid-template-columns:280px 1fr;gap:5rem;align-items:start}@media(max-width:860px){.form-layout[data-astro-cid-2mxdoeuz]{grid-template-columns:1fr;gap:3rem}}.form-heading[data-astro-cid-2mxdoeuz]{font-family:Syne,sans-serif;font-size:1.6rem;font-weight:700;line-height:1.25;color:#f0eaf8;margin-bottom:1rem}.form-desc[data-astro-cid-2mxdoeuz]{font-size:.88rem;line-height:1.75;color:#f0eaf866;margin-bottom:2rem}.form-socials[data-astro-cid-2mxdoeuz]{display:flex;flex-direction:column;gap:.5rem}.form-social-link[data-astro-cid-2mxdoeuz]{display:flex;align-items:center;justify-content:space-between;padding:.65rem .9rem;border:1px solid rgba(240,234,248,.08);border-radius:8px;font-size:.75rem;letter-spacing:.1em;color:#f0eaf866;transition:background .2s,color .2s,border-color .2s}.form-social-link[data-astro-cid-2mxdoeuz]:hover{background:#390c6340;color:#f0eaf8;border-color:#f0eaf82e}.fsl-arrow[data-astro-cid-2mxdoeuz]{font-size:.85rem;transition:transform .2s}.form-social-link[data-astro-cid-2mxdoeuz]:hover .fsl-arrow[data-astro-cid-2mxdoeuz]{transform:translate(2px,-2px)}.wa-btn[data-astro-cid-2mxdoeuz]{display:flex;align-items:center;gap:.75rem;padding:.85rem 1.1rem;background:#25d3661a;border:1px solid rgba(37,211,102,.25);border-radius:10px;color:#25d366d9;margin-bottom:1rem;transition:background .2s,border-color .2s,color .2s}.wa-btn[data-astro-cid-2mxdoeuz]:hover{background:#25d3662e;border-color:#25d36680;color:#25d366}.wa-btn[data-astro-cid-2mxdoeuz] span[data-astro-cid-2mxdoeuz]:first-of-type{font-family:Syne,sans-serif;font-size:.72rem;font-weight:700;letter-spacing:.12em;text-transform:uppercase;flex:1}.wa-num[data-astro-cid-2mxdoeuz]{font-size:.7rem;letter-spacing:.04em;opacity:.65}.contact-form[data-astro-cid-2mxdoeuz]{display:flex;flex-direction:column;gap:1.25rem}.fields-row[data-astro-cid-2mxdoeuz]{display:grid;grid-template-columns:1fr 1fr;gap:1.25rem}@media(max-width:500px){.fields-row[data-astro-cid-2mxdoeuz]{grid-template-columns:1fr}}.field[data-astro-cid-2mxdoeuz]{display:flex;flex-direction:column;gap:.45rem}.field[data-astro-cid-2mxdoeuz] label[data-astro-cid-2mxdoeuz]{font-family:Syne,sans-serif;font-size:.6rem;font-weight:700;letter-spacing:.28em;text-transform:uppercase;color:#f0eaf847}.field[data-astro-cid-2mxdoeuz] input[data-astro-cid-2mxdoeuz],.field[data-astro-cid-2mxdoeuz] textarea[data-astro-cid-2mxdoeuz]{background:#390c632e;border:1px solid rgba(240,234,248,.09);border-radius:8px;padding:.85rem 1rem;color:#f0eaf8;font-size:.88rem;resize:vertical;outline:none;transition:border-color .2s,background .2s}.field[data-astro-cid-2mxdoeuz] input[data-astro-cid-2mxdoeuz]::placeholder,.field[data-astro-cid-2mxdoeuz] textarea[data-astro-cid-2mxdoeuz]::placeholder{color:#f0eaf829}.field[data-astro-cid-2mxdoeuz] input[data-astro-cid-2mxdoeuz]:focus,.field[data-astro-cid-2mxdoeuz] textarea[data-astro-cid-2mxdoeuz]:focus{border-color:#5a005a99;background:#390c634d}.submit-btn[data-astro-cid-2mxdoeuz]{align-self:flex-start;display:flex;align-items:center;gap:.85rem;padding:.9rem 1.75rem;background:#5a005a4d;border:1px solid rgba(240,234,248,.15);border-radius:100px;color:#f0eaf8;font-family:Syne,sans-serif;font-size:.7rem;font-weight:700;letter-spacing:.22em;text-transform:uppercase;cursor:pointer;transition:background .25s,border-color .25s,transform .2s}.submit-btn[data-astro-cid-2mxdoeuz]:hover{background:#5a005a8c;border-color:#f0eaf84d;transform:translateY(-2px)}.btn-arrow[data-astro-cid-2mxdoeuz]{transition:transform .25s}.submit-btn[data-astro-cid-2mxdoeuz]:hover .btn-arrow[data-astro-cid-2mxdoeuz]{transform:translate(4px)}
